Tips for Dealing with Debt Frustration

Published by kpcwriting at 10:21 am under Personal Messages, Wealth Building Edit This

There is no doubt about it. Debt can be scary and frustrating. It not only robs your peace but it can also wreak havoc on your relationships. In fact, many couples fight constantly about debt and it causes a lot of mistrust and frustration. The key to dealing with this is to realize that this is only a temporary situation. You can get past all of these issues if you have faith and work hard to accomplishing your goals.

Now, you can’t just have faith and keep doing the stupid things you were doing before to get you in this financial mess. Instead, you have to change your ways and make a commitment to deal with this situation.

You can’t let temporary setbacks cause you to lose focus and you can’t let the past dictate the future. Take me for instance, I have over $300,000 in debt including student loans, mortgage, credit card debt, etc.

Although I get frustrated, I know that my family and I will get out of this financial mess with time if we deal with it, make changes and do what we need to do. And, if we can do it, so can you!
